About The Position

The Department of Exercise Science seeks a Director to serve as the academic and administrative leader of the Department of Exercise Science (EXSI), overseeing both the undergraduate Exercise Science program and the Master of Science in Strength and Conditioning program. The Director provides leadership in promoting excellence in teaching, learning, service, and research while ensuring that professional and accreditation standards are maintained. The position is responsible for the management, coordination, and supervision of daily departmental operations and functions in support of the mission of the University. This is a 10-month, tenure-track, campus-based position.

Requirements

  • Earned doctorate in Exercise Science or related discipline, with qualifications appropriate for faculty appointment.
  • Experience in higher education teaching and academic administration.
  • Knowledge of accreditation standards and assessment processes related to Exercise Science including CoAES, CAAHEP, and/or CASCE.
  • Demonstrated leadership, communication, organizational, and interpersonal skills.
